Go Noodle One Utama

Last Sunday, we went to One Utama and ate brunch at Go Noodle House as per our plan.

1. Choose noodle or pan mee or rice:
a. Noodle - Mi Xian (Thick mee hoon) or Thin Mee Hoon
b. Pan Mee - Thick, Thin or Tear (wide pieces)
c. Rice to go with ala carte soup with chosen ingredients.

2. Choose the soup:
a. Superior Soup (non spicy)
b. Home Made Spicy Soup
c. Dry (for pan mee only)

There is a wide selection of ingredients for you to add to your noodle such as frog meat, grouper fish slices, scallops, clams, fish belly, prawns, fish paste (yu wat), beef slices, pork belly slices, beef balls, blue mussels and bursting meat balls to name a few.

My bowl of Grouper Fish Slices Mi Xian (Thick Mee Hoon) MYR16+ (MYR17.60 nett). The prices stated in the menu are inclusive of the 6% GST but did not include the 10% service charges.

There were 5 grouper fish slices and the broth is not salty at all so I like eating this bowl of noodle although the texture of the fish slices was quite coarse. I think they are somewhat overcooked.

My friend ordered the same item but with thin mee hoon. The price is the same but the broth is salty unlike mine which is not. So inconsistent.

There was no wine in our bowls of fish noodle. It seems that we can buy the wine from this eatery and add it into the broth ourselves. Any unfinished wine left in the bottle will be kept by the eatery for our next visit as can be seen by the many bottles of unfinished wine by other customers on the shelves in the photo above. For this visit, we did not buy any wine.

When we left, there was a queue outside this eatery. Seats were provided for the waiting customers.

Go Noodle House at One Utama is located on the Lower Ground Floor of the new wing.
